Posted 12 марта, 201311 yr comment_23562 Всем привет После долгих мучений у меня получилось наконец свести вместе IP.Downloads с Adf.ly Теперь при добавлении файла на форум , ссылка на файл автоматически будет укорачиватся. Так-же это как я понимаю может дать маленький доход , ну там на покрыть расходы на хостинг и.т.п. Если кому интересно могу поделится Link to comment https://ipbmafia.ru/topic/3329-inegraciya-ipdownloads-s-servisom-adfly/ Share on other sites Больше вариантов
12 марта, 201311 yr comment_23564 reborns, меня интересует в какой-то степени Раньше такая система была на ForumCore, если память не изменяет. Есть пара вопросов. Каков доход примерно в среднем? Выплаты уже были? Переводы я так понимаю только Paypal? Заранее спасибо. Link to comment https://ipbmafia.ru/topic/3329-inegraciya-ipdownloads-s-servisom-adfly/?&do=findComment&comment=23564 Share on other sites Больше вариантов
12 марта, 201311 yr Author comment_23565 reborns, меня интересует в какой-то степени Раньше такая система была на ForumCore, если память не изменяет. Да и именно у них это было и делится они не хотели . 1, про доходы ничего не знаю 2, // 3, Не уверен но вроде как только Paypal Edited 12 марта, 201311 yr by reborns Link to comment https://ipbmafia.ru/topic/3329-inegraciya-ipdownloads-s-servisom-adfly/?&do=findComment&comment=23565 Share on other sites Больше вариантов
12 марта, 201311 yr Author comment_23589 Написанное ниже работает на версии 3.4.2 Обратите внимание, обязательно в настройках IP.Download выключить Enable anti-leech и Use dynamic download urls. ####################################################################Go to ACP -> Look & Feel -> choose skin -> (Downloads) Download Manager -> fileDisplaySearch################################## <if test="canDownload:|$file['file_cost'] or $file['file_nexus']) OR $purchased == 'ACTIVE' OR $this->memberData['idm_bypass_paid'] OR $this->memberData['member_id'] == $file['file_submitter']"> <if test="dynUrls:|:$this->settings['idm_dynamic_urls']"> <a href='{parse url="app=downloads&module=display&section=download&do=confirm_download&hash={$hash}" base="public" template="idmdd" seotitle="{$file['file_name_furl']}"}' class='download_button rounded right'> <else /> <a href='{parse url="app=downloads&module=display&section=download&do=confirm_download&id={$file['file_id']}" base="public" template="idmdownload" seotitle="{$file['file_name_furl']}"}' class='download_button rounded right'> </if> {$this->lang->words['dpage_button_short']} </a> </if> ################################## Change to################################## <php> $adfAPI = "__api.adf.ly/api.php?key=8890bb3b2fe80dfcfca3f3bb38ccfa9c&uid=2771788&advert_type=int&domain=adf.ly&url="; $url_hash = $this->registry->getClass('output')->buildSEOUrl( "app=downloads&module=display&section=download&do=confirm_download&hash=".$hash, 'public', $file['file_name_furl'], 'idmdd' ); $url_hash = file_get_contents($adfAPI . $url_hash);$url_id = $this->registry->getClass('output')->buildSEOUrl( "app=downloads&module=display&section=download&do=confirm_download&id={$file['file_id']}", 'public', $file['file_name_furl'], 'idmdownload' ); $url_id = file_get_contents($adfAPI . $url_id); </php> <if test="canDownload:|$file['file_cost'] or $file['file_nexus']) OR $purchased == 'ACTIVE' OR $this->memberData['idm_bypass_paid'] OR $this->memberData['member_id'] == $file['file_submitter']"> <if test="dynUrls:|:$this->settings['idm_dynamic_urls']"> <a href='{$url_hash}' target=_blank class='download_button rounded right'> <else /> <a href='{$url_id}' target=_blank class='download_button rounded right'> </if> {$this->lang->words['dpage_button_short']} </a> </if> ##################################Go to ACP -> Look & Feel -> chọn skin -> Topic View -> Show_attachmentsDelete all the code in there and replace it with################################## <php> $adfAPI = "__api.adf.ly/api.php?key=8890bb3b2fe80dfcfca3f3bb38ccfa9c&uid=2771788&advert_type=int&domain=adf.ly&url="; $mainURL = urlencode( "__forum.sysadmin.am/?app=core&module=attach&section=attach&attach_id=" ); $adfURL = "{$adfAPI}{$mainURL}"; $adfURL = preg_replace( "/amp%3B/", "", $adfURL ); </php> <a href='{parse expression="file_get_contents( $adfURL . $data['attach_id'] )"}'><img src="{$this->settings['public_dir']}<if test="hasmime:|:$data['mime_image']">{$data['mime_image']}<else />style_extra/mime_types/unknown.gif</if>" alt="{$this->lang->words['attached_file']}" /></a> <a href='{parse expression="file_get_contents( $adfURL . $data['attach_id'] )"}'><strong>{$data['attach_file']}</strong></a> <span class='desc'><strong>{$data['file_size']}</strong></span> <span class="desc lighter">{$data['attach_hits']} {$this->lang->words['attach_hits']}</span> ################################## Не забудьте заменить на ваш KEY и UID Edited 12 марта, 201311 yr by reborns Link to comment https://ipbmafia.ru/topic/3329-inegraciya-ipdownloads-s-servisom-adfly/?&do=findComment&comment=23589 Share on other sites Больше вариантов
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.